HELLO people
Like to know about the required docs and procedure for student spouse dependant visa.
Also is it better off applying for visit visa first to get there and then apply for spouse work permit or
Apply for spousal dependant work permit straight from India after my partner gets the study permit?
Suggestions are very much appreciated and help us loads
I guess the best thing is to apply for both permits at the same time, why entering as a temporary resident if she can directly enter as a worker, plus you will save time for sure. When you apply for your study permit you also say that you have an accompanying family member coming with you - your spouse - and that you want to apply for an OWP (open work permit) for her. Not sure if you can do it all online, but you should take the assessment form, there you will get a list with all the required documents to do so.
To start the eligibility test just google "CIC eligibility" (I'm not allowed to post the link here) and you will get a reference code to apply online if everything goes ok, or at least a list with the documents you need to complete.
